Perform proficient venipuncture (blood draws) and capillary punctures on adult and pediatric patients while adhering to safety and infection control standards.
Sample Processing & Storage:
Receive, label, centrifuge, aliquot, and prepare specimens for analysis or transport to reference labs according to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s). Ensure appropriate storage temperatures for various sample types.
Lab Maintenance:
Ensure the laboratory work area and phlebotomy stations are clean, sanitized, and properly stocked for the next shift.
Administrative & Front Desk Duties:
Report Management:
Monitor the status of pending tests. Print, collate, and organize completed diagnostic reports.
Patient Communication:
Proactively call patients to inform them when their reports are ready for collection and handle incoming inquiries regarding operating hours or basic services. (Note: Technicians do not interpret results for patients).
Desk Operations:
Maintain an organized front desk area. Greet evening patients, verify patient demographics, and ensure test requisitions are complete.
Accounts & Billing:
Handle basic evening financial transactions. This includes collecting co-pays or service fees, issuing receipts, managing the cash drawer, and reconciling daily evening accounts before closing.
